In this review the G.SKILL Trident Z5 RGB DDR5 48GB kit is evaluated for high-performance desktop and gaming builds that need large capacity and aggressive clocking. The kit's single biggest selling point is its combination of 48GB capacity in a matched 2x24GB pair plus an Intel XMP 3.0 profile that targets DDR5-6400 CL32 timings at 1.35V, making it an attractive option for creators and gamers who want high bandwidth without manual tuning. The review focuses on real-world usability, platform compatibility notes, and how the kit behaves when XMP is enabled.
Key Features
- 48GB matched kit: Two 24GB modules are sold and validated to run together so users get large capacity without mixing different kits.
- High rated speed: The XMP 3.0 profile can reach DDR5-6400 CL32-39-39-102 at 1.35V, delivering noticeable bandwidth gains on supported motherboards.
- JEDEC fallback: Includes a JEDEC SPD profile so the system will boot at default memory settings if XMP is not enabled.
- Intel XMP 3.0 support: Enables one-click overclocking on compatible Intel platforms but requires enabling XMP in BIOS to reach rated speeds.
- Desktop-focused design: Non-ECC U-DIMM, 288-pin form factor built for mainstream desktop and gaming motherboards.
- Platform guidance: Recommended for Intel Z890, Z790, B860 and B760 platforms and supported boards listed in the vendor QVL.

Specifications
| Model | F5-6400J3239F24GX2-TZ5RK |
| Capacity | 48GB (2 x 24GB) |
| Rated Speed | DDR5-6400 CL32-39-39-102 at 1.35V (XMP) |
| Form Factor | DDR5 U-DIMM, 288-pin |
| Profiles | JEDEC default SPD and Intel XMP 3.0 overclock profile |
| Type | Non-ECC Desktop Memory |
| Recommended Platforms | Intel Z890, Z790, B860, B760 (check QVL) |

Frequently Asked Questions
Will this kit work without enabling XMP?
Yes, it will boot at the JEDEC default SPD speed with default BIOS settings, but not at the rated DDR5-6400 speed.
Can I mix this kit with other RAM modules?
No, memory kits are sold as matched sets and mixing with other kits can cause instability or system failure.
Which motherboards are supported?
Recommended platforms include Intel Z890, Z790, B860 and B760; refer to the vendor QVL or RAM configurator for validated boards.
